Experience the power and stamina of the Yamaha XTZ690 (T7) ABS 2023, a top-of-the-line motorcycle boasting a seamless blend of advanced technology and stellar design. At the heart of this machine is a robust, single-cylinder, four-stroke, DOHC engine, delivering a compelling torque of 68 Nm at 6,500 rpm. Coupled with a smooth 6-speed transmission system, this bike offers superior speed control for a thrilling ride.
The Yamaha XTZ690 (T7) ABS 2023 features a reliable Electric starter and a well-crafted liquid-cooled system, ensuring your ride remains uninterrupted in varying conditions. Its impressive power output stands at 54 kW, coupled with a significant displacement of 689 cc, reflecting the bike’s unmatched capability.
In terms of fuel efficiency, the bike features a Mikuni fuel injection with YCC-T, which delivers an impressive fuel consumption rate of 4.3 liters per 100 km. The wet sump lubrication aids in the durability of the engine, increasing its lifespan.
Safety-wise, the Yamaha XTZ690 (T7) ABS 2023 is fitted with standard ABS, offering optimal brake performance. It further features a durable O-ring chain and a wet, multiple disc clutch for efficient power transmission. It flaunts a modest dry weight of 204 kg, making it an optimal choice for riders seeking a lighter frame without compromising strength and durability.
The motorcycle’s frame design – a steel backbone – provides solid support and durability. It comes with powerful front-brakes with dual disc and rear-brakes with single disc systems and has remarkable suspension, including a telescopic fork in the front and a swingarm with mono-shock at the rear.
The Yamaha XTZ690 (T7) ABS 2023 offers stellar ground-clearance of 240 mm, ensuring comfortable rides even on rocky terrains. Its ample tank capacity of 16 liters reduces the need for frequent refills, while its 875 mm seat-height accommodates a range of riders comfortably.
